SANS 2007 In Las Vegas – Does your room have mirrors on the ceiling?

vegas babyI finally arrived after about 10hrs of travel (including driving to the airport, waiting for flights, flying, etc.) at lovely Caesar’s Palace in Las Vegas, Nevada! Not ever having been to Las Vegas before I was quite surprised that my room had both a hot tub in the living room and mirrors on the ceiling (which is a little bit creepy). I…I…I thought that was just an urban legend….

Scroll to top